Añadir soporte para el menú social de JetPack

Desde la versión 3.9, el plugin JetPack incluyó el nuevo módulo llamado Menú social, que permite crear una nueva ubicación de menús en la que incluir iconos sociales.

Para implantar la compatibilidad del Menú social de JetPack, los desarrolladores de temas deben llevar a cabo estas acciones:

  1. Declarar la compatibilidad en una función conectada con after_setup_theme.
    add_theme_support( 'jetpack-social-menu' );
  2. Crear una función para evitar un error fatal si JetPack no estuviese activo.
    function themename_social_menu() {
        if ( ! function_exists( 'jetpack_social_menu' ) ) {
            return;
        } else {
            jetpack_social_menu();
        }
    }
  3. Usar la función anterior para dar salida al menú en el lugar deseado del tema.
    themename_social_menu();
  4. Aplicar estilos a gusto del desarrollador o el cliente.

No obstante lo dicho en el punto 4, JetPack aplica ciertos estilos básicos, y usa Genericons para crear los menús, así que si te gustan igual te puedes saltar ese paso.

VALORA Y COMPARTE ESTE ARTÍCULO PARA MEJORAR LA CALIDAD DEL BLOG…
(1 votos, promedio: 5)

¿Te gustó este artículo? ¡Ni te imaginas lo que te estás perdiendo en YouTube!

AVISO: Esta publicación es de hace 3 años o más. Si es un código o un plugin podría no funcionar en las últimas versiones de WordPress, y si es una noticia podría estar ya obsoleta. Luego no digas que no te hemos avisado.

1 comentario en “Añadir soporte para el menú social de JetPack”

  1. Pingback: Enlace Permanente #05: Plugins, mejoras y tutoriales - Juan Hernando – ciudadanoB

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

 

Ir arriba '),document.contains||document.write(''),window.DOMRect||document.write(''),window.URL&&window.URL.prototype&&window.URLSearchParams||document.write(''),window.FormData&&window.FormData.prototype.keys||document.write(''),Element.prototype.matches&&Element.prototype.closest||document.write('')Ir al contenido